Connector contact waterproof limiting connection structure
By setting limiting grooves and positioning holes in the connectors and utilizing the deformation capability of the rubber pads, the problem of poor waterproof performance caused by incomplete insertion is solved, achieving rapid positioning and waterproof effect, and avoiding short circuits.

AI Technical Summary
Existing connectors have poor waterproofing performance due to improper insertion, making them prone to water ingress and causing short circuits.
A waterproof limiting connection structure for connector contacts was designed. By setting a first limiting groove and a second limiting groove, a positioning hole and a rubber pad, the connection is ensured to be in place, and the deformation capacity of the rubber pad is used to prevent moisture from entering.
It achieves rapid positioning of the connectors and good waterproofing, avoiding short circuits caused by improper insertion. The structure is simple and easy to assemble.

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the field of connector structure technology, and in particular to a waterproof limiting connection structure for connector contacts. Background Technology
[0002] A connector is an electrical component consisting of two parts: a plug and a connector. Normally, they are completely separable. Switches and connectors are similar in that they switch circuits by changing the contact state of their contact pairs. However, the fundamental difference is that connectors only have two states: insertion and removal. Switches can switch circuits on their own bodies, while connectors cannot. The contact pairs of connectors have a fixed correspondence. However, most existing connector failures are caused by short circuits due to water ingress into the connector. To solve this problem, we designed a waterproof limiting connection structure for connector contacts.
[0003] Chinese utility model patent CN201922239445.6 discloses a waterproof connector, including a protective shell, a terminal disposed within the protective shell, a wire clamp, a waterproof component, and a tail sleeve. The wire clamp and the waterproof component are both housed within the protective shell, which has a partition. The wire clamp is positioned between the partition and the waterproof component, and the wire clamp and the protective shell jointly position the terminal. The tail sleeve is fitted onto the waterproof component and detachably fixed to the protective shell. This utility model also provides a connector equipped with this waterproof connector. Due to the inclusion of the waterproof component and sealing ring, it achieves a good waterproof effect. Moreover, the connector has a simple structure and can be quickly assembled through the assembly of the wire clamp, waterproof component, and tail sleeve, and it can prevent misalignment. However, this utility model has the following problems: Firstly, it lacks waterproof performance. If the connector is not properly inserted, moisture can easily enter the interior of the connector structure through gaps, causing a short circuit. Utility Model Content
[0004] The purpose of this utility model is to address the shortcomings of the existing technology by setting a first limiting groove and a first positioning hole, a second limiting groove and a second positioning hole, a rubber pad, a first break, a second break, and a third break, thereby solving the technical problem of water entering the connector and causing a short circuit due to improper insertion of the existing plug-in components.
[0005] To achieve the above objectives, this utility model provides the following technical solution:
[0006] A waterproof limiting connection structure for connector contacts includes a male connector and a female connector, characterized in that: the male connector has a plug interface on its left side, a first positioning block is provided in the middle of the upper and lower outer surfaces of the plug interface, a second positioning block is provided on the right rear side of the first positioning block, the female connector has a plug groove at its front end, a conductive part is provided at the bottom of the plug groove, and waterproof rubber parts are provided on both the upper and lower groove surfaces of the plug groove.
[0007] As a preferred embodiment, the inner rear surface of the connector is provided with four conductive pins, the inner lower surface of the connector is provided with a first limiting block, and the inner right surface of the connector is provided with two second limiting blocks, which are symmetrically arranged vertically.
[0008] As a preferred embodiment, the upper end of the male connector is provided with a second connector, and the lower end of the second connector is provided with a heat dissipation connecting rib.
[0009] As a preferred embodiment, the front end of the connector is provided with a first positioning hole symmetrically arranged vertically, and a second positioning hole is provided to the right of the first positioning hole.
[0010] As a preferred embodiment, the front end of the waterproof rubber part is symmetrically provided with a first break, which is located to the left of the first positioning hole. A second break is provided to the right of the first break, which is located to the second positioning hole. The end of the waterproof rubber part near the conductive part is symmetrically provided with a first groove, and a second groove is provided behind the first groove. A third break is provided between the first and second grooves, and the third break is located at the rear end of the first break.
[0011] As a preferred embodiment, the front end of the conductive part is provided with four cross-shaped sockets, which are symmetrical in pairs. The cross-shaped sockets are provided with rubber pads inside, and the middle of the rubber pads is provided with rectangular grooves. The size of the rectangular grooves is adapted to the conductive feet.
[0012] As a preferred embodiment, the left end of the conductive part is provided with a first limiting groove symmetrically arranged vertically, and the lower end of the conductive part is provided with a second limiting groove. The second limiting groove is adapted to connect to the second positioning hole, and the first limiting groove is adapted to connect to the first positioning hole.
[0013] The beneficial effects of this utility model are:
[0014] (1) In this utility model, by setting a first limiting groove and a first positioning hole, a second limiting groove and a second positioning hole, the relative position of the conductive part and the plug interface is limited, ensuring that the conductive foot can be inserted into the rectangular groove of the cross socket, so that when plugged in, the conductive foot can contact the contact point inside the conductive part to realize power supply.
[0015] (2) By setting a rubber pad, the rubber product has good deformation ability, which makes the conductive foot and the cross socket tightly connected, preventing moisture from entering the interior of the conductive part from the gap between the two if the plug is not properly inserted, thus causing a short circuit.
[0016] (3) In this utility model, by setting No. 1 break, No. 2 break, and No. 3 break, during the process of gradually inserting the male connector and the female connector, when the No. 1 positioning block is inserted into the No. 1 positioning hole, the No. 1 break is squeezed and deformed, so that the No. 1 positioning block enters the No. 1 groove. When the No. 2 positioning block is gradually inserted into the No. 2 positioning hole, the No. 2 break is squeezed and deformed, so that the No. 2 positioning block enters the No. 1 groove. At the same time, the No. 1 positioning block enters the No. 2 groove through the No. 3 break, so that the male connector and the female connector are inserted into place.
[0017] In summary, this utility model has the advantages of simple structure, fast positioning, and good waterproof performance, and is especially suitable for the field of connector structure technology. Attached Figure Description

[0024] The technical solutions in the embodiments of this utility model will be clearly and completely described below with reference to the accompanying drawings.
[0025] Example 1
[0026] like Figures 1 to 5As shown, this utility model provides a waterproof limiting connection structure for connector contacts, including a male connector 1 and a female connector 2. When the two are plugged in, electricity can be passed through. The male connector 1 has a plug interface 11 on its left side. The middle of the upper and lower outer surfaces of the plug interface 11 has a first positioning block 12, which works in conjunction with a second groove 234. The right rear side of the first positioning block 12 has a second positioning block 13, which works in conjunction with a first groove 233. The front end of the female connector 2 has a plug groove 21. The bottom of the plug groove 21 has a conductive part 22. The conductive part 22 has four contacts inside. When the contacts contact the conductive feet 14, electricity can be passed through. The upper and lower surfaces of the plug groove 21 are provided with waterproof rubber parts 23, which have a waterproof effect on the upper and lower positions of the plug groove 21 and also limit the positions of the first positioning block 12 and the second positioning block 13.
[0027] Furthermore, such as Figure 3 As shown, the inner rear surface of the connector 11 is provided with four conductive pins 14, and the lower inner surface of the connector 11 is provided with a first limiting block 15, which works in conjunction with the second limiting groove 224. The right inner surface of the connector 11 is provided with two second limiting blocks 16, which are symmetrically arranged and work in conjunction with the first limiting groove 223.
[0028] Furthermore, such as Figure 2 As shown, the upper end of the male connector 1 is provided with a second connector 17 for connecting other electrical components, and the lower end of the second connector 17 is provided with a heat dissipation connecting rib 18, which plays a good role in heat dissipation and reinforcement.
[0029] Furthermore, such as Figure 4 As shown, the front end of the connecting female head 2 is provided with a first positioning hole 24 symmetrically arranged vertically, and a second positioning hole 25 is provided on the right side of the first positioning hole 24.
[0030] Furthermore, the front end of the waterproof rubber part 23 is symmetrically provided with a first break 231, which is located to the left of the first positioning hole 24. A second break 232 is provided to the right of the first break 231, which is located in the second positioning hole 25. The end of the waterproof rubber part 23 near the conductive part 22 is symmetrically provided with a first groove 233. A second groove 234 is provided behind the first groove 233. A third break 235 is provided between the first groove 233 and the second groove 234, and the third break 235 is located in the first positioning hole 25. During the gradual insertion of male connector 1 and female connector 2 at the rear end of the break 231, when the first positioning block 12 is inserted into the first positioning hole 24, the first break 231 is deformed by compression, causing the first positioning block 12 to enter the first groove 233. When the second positioning block 13 is gradually inserted into the second positioning hole 25, the second break 232 is deformed by compression, causing the second positioning block 13 to enter the first groove 233. At the same time, the first positioning block 12 enters the second groove 234 through the third break 235, thus connecting male connector 1 and female connector 2 are properly inserted.
[0031] Furthermore, such as Figure 4 As shown, the front end of the conductive part 22 is provided with four cross sockets 221, which are symmetrical in pairs. The cross sockets 221 are provided with rubber pads 222 inside. The middle of the rubber pads 222 is provided with rectangular grooves 225. The size of the rectangular grooves 225 is adapted to the conductive feet 14. The rubber pads 222 are made of rubber and have good deformation ability, so that the conductive feet 14 and the cross sockets 221 are tightly connected, preventing moisture from entering the interior of the conductive part 22 from the gap between them and causing a short circuit if the connection is not in place.
[0032] Furthermore, the left end of the conductive part 22 is symmetrically provided with a first limiting groove 223, and the lower end of the conductive part 22 is provided with a second limiting groove 224. The second limiting groove 224 is adapted to connect to the second positioning hole 25, and the first limiting groove 223 is adapted to connect to the first positioning hole 24, thereby limiting the relative position of the conductive part 22 and the plug interface 11, ensuring that the conductive foot 14 can be inserted into the rectangular groove 225 of the cross socket 221, so that when plugged in, the conductive foot 14 can contact the contacts inside the conductive part 22 to realize power supply.
[0033] Working process: First, align the first limiting groove 223 with the first positioning hole 24, so that the second limiting groove 224 aligns with the second limiting hole 25; further, gradually insert the plug interface 11 into the plug groove 21, so that the conductive foot 14 gradually engages with the pebble socket 221; simultaneously, the first positioning block 12 is inserted into the first positioning hole 24, so that the first break 231 is compressed and deformed, so that the first positioning block 12 enters the first groove 233; further, the second positioning block 13 is gradually inserted into the second positioning hole 25, so that the second break 232 is compressed and deformed, so that the second positioning block 13 enters the first groove 233; simultaneously, the first positioning block 12 enters the second groove 234 through the third break 235, so that the conductive foot 14 makes contact with the internal contact of the conductive part 22, realizing the insertion of the male connector 1 and the female connector 2.
